Getting There

  • Metro

    Start your journey at any metro station in Delhi. If you're near Connaught Place, take the Yellow Line towards Huda City Centre. Change at the Hauz Khas station to the Magenta Line towards Janakpuri West. Get off at the Botanical Garden metro station. From there, you can take an auto-rickshaw or a taxi to reach ISKCON Vrindavan.

  • Train

    Head to either New Delhi Railway Station or Hazrat Nizamuddin Railway Station. Board a train heading towards Mathura Junction. Upon arrival at Mathura Junction, you can take an auto-rickshaw or a local bus to Vrindavan. The temple is located a short distance from the bus terminal or auto-rickshaw stand in Vrindavan.

  • Bus

    From Delhi, you can take a bus from ISBT (Inter-State Bus Terminal) Kashmiri Gate. Look for buses heading to Vrindavan or Mathura. The journey will take approximately 3-4 hours. Once you reach Vrindavan, you can take a local auto-rickshaw to Bhaktivedanta Swami Marg, where the ISKCON Mandir is located.

  • Auto-Rickshaw

    If you are already in a nearby area such as Mathura, you can take an auto-rickshaw directly to ISKCON Vrindavan. Just provide them with the address: Bhaktivedanta Swami Marg, Raman Reiti, Vrindavan, Uttar Pradesh 281121. They will know the way.

Discover more about Sri Sri Krishna Balaram Mandir (ISKCON Vrindavan)

Sri Sri Krishna Balaram Mandir, a breathtaking Hindu temple located in the sacred city of Vrindavan, is a must-visit destination for any traveler seeking to explore India's spiritual heritage. Built by the International Society for Krishna Consciousness (ISKCON), this temple is dedicated to Lord Krishna and his eternal companion, Balaram. The intricate architecture, adorned with vibrant colors and ornate designs, is truly a sight to behold. Visitors are often entranced by the melodious chants and the aroma of incense wafting through the air, creating an atmosphere of profound peace and devotion. The temple complex is not merely a place of worship; it also serves as a cultural hub that hosts various festivals, spiritual discourses, and devotional performances throughout the year. Tourists can participate in engaging activities such as bhajan singing, yoga, and meditation, which provide a deeper understanding of the philosophies of Krishna consciousness. The beautiful gardens surrounding the temple offer serene spots to reflect and enjoy the tranquility that envelops this sacred space. Additionally, the temple's prasad (blessed food) is a highlight, and visitors are encouraged to partake in the delicious vegetarian meals served at the temple's dining area.
